Web14 mrt. 2024 · However, a second generation corn borer collected in December is freeze tolerant, and can survive for months at -4 degrees Fahrenheit, even with ice crystals in its tissue. Overwintering eggs of many aphid species contain protectants like glycerol and mannitol to avoid freezing. Web1 jan. 2009 · In the overwintering insects, diapause is often shortest at temperatures around +5°C.
